Enyimba striker Osadiye dismisses Lobi Stars

By Daily Sports on April 30, 2016

Enyimba striker, Joseph Osadiaye has dismissed Lobi Stars as no threat to his side’s desire for three points in Sunday’s matchup.

The Nigerian champions will host the Pride of Benue in Sunday’s Nigerian top flight matchday 14 clash at adopted ground, Umuahia Township Stadium.

Osadiaye said though Lobi Stars will not come cheap but the whole points are 100% non-negotiable for his side.

“We must regain our stride with the tie against Lobi Stars after we shared the spoils on Wednesday against oriental neighbours, Heartland.

“The encounter is certain to be tough but we will beat Lobi Stars for the three points at stake.

“Lobi Stars have always been a wife right from my days at Warri Wolves so I do not expect anything different at Enyimba,” said the former Warri Wolves marksman to supersport.com.

Osadiaye said his side will certainly defend the NPFL crown at the end of the ongoing league season.

“The league race is quite wide open we will certain win the league title at the end of the day.

“By the time we are successfully done with our outstanding matches we are sure to challenge for the summit.

“Of course, you know once we are up there at the summit others can only play catch-up.

“Our position on the league table should not mislead anybody we are still a force to be reckoned with in the domestic scene,” said the Nigerian goal poacher.

Enyimba are 19th on the 20-team top flight on 13 points with four matches to spare against former champions, Kano Pillars, Warri Wolves, Wikki Tourists and city rivals, Abia Warriors.
